In this week’s Collective Listening Project, get a taste of what Princeton University Concerts’ new season will hold, as we look forward to finally joining you in person.

At the core of this season, as it has been for 129 years, is a “Concert Classics” series—featuring many of the world-renowned artists whose concerts were canceled during the past two seasons due to the pandemic, including:

Takács String Quartet with Julien Labro, Bandoneón

Mark Padmore, Tenor with Mitsuko Uchida, Piano

Benjamin Beilman, Violin with Orion Weiss, Piano

Mahler Chamber Orchestra with Mitsuko Uchida, Piano

Ébène String Quartet

Dover String Quartet

Tetzlaff String Quartet

Sheku Kanneh-Mason, Cello and Isata Kanneh-Mason, Piano
